- Understanding the Potential of Quonset Hut Homes Interiors
Quonset hut homes may appear simplistic, but their interiors offer endless design possibilities. The arched structure provides an open layout, making it easy to customize the space based on your needs. The lack of internal load-bearing walls allows homeowners to experiment with different layouts, creating open-concept living spaces or dividing the hut into designated rooms.
One of the most significant advantages of quonset hut homes interiors is their adaptability. Whether you prefer a minimalist, industrial, rustic, or modern aesthetic, these homes can be designed to suit any style.
- Maximizing Space with Smart Layouts
The curved walls of Quonset hut homes create a unique challenge in interior design, but they also open up opportunities for innovative layouts. To maximize the available space:
- Open-Concept Living: Quonset huts are perfect for open-concept designs, where living, dining, and kitchen areas flow seamlessly. This creates a sense of spaciousness and allows for efficient use of the curved walls.
- Lofts and Mezzanines: The high ceilings in many Quonset huts allow for the addition of a loft or mezzanine level, which provides additional living or storage space without taking up valuable floor area.
- Built-In Furniture: Custom-built furniture, such as curved shelving or cabinetry, can help maximize space and make the most of the hut’s unique shape.
By carefully planning the layout, homeowners can create spacious and functional interiors, even in smaller Quonset hut homes.
- Incorporating Natural Light
Lighting plays a crucial role in enhancing Quonset hut home interiors. The curved steel structure may initially seem challenging for incorporating windows, but with thoughtful design, natural light can be maximized:
- Skylights: Installing skylights is one of the best ways to bring in natural light while maintaining privacy. They also highlight the unique arch of the hut’s roof.
- Floor-to-Ceiling Windows: Large windows at the ends of the hut allow ample daylight to flood the interior while providing stunning views of the surrounding landscape.
- Glass Doors: Sliding glass or French doors can brighten the space and create a seamless connection between indoor and outdoor areas.
Natural light not only makes the interiors feel larger and more inviting but also enhances the space’s aesthetic appeal.

- Energy Efficiency and Sustainability
Quonset hut home interiors can be designed with sustainability in mind. The steel structure is recyclable and durable, making it eco-friendly. To enhance energy efficiency inside the home:
- Insulation: Proper insulation is essential to regulate temperature and reduce energy costs. Spray foam insulation works particularly well for Quonset huts.
- Energy-Efficient Appliances: Choose appliances with high energy ratings to minimize power consumption.
- Solar Panels: Installing solar panels on the roof can provide renewable energy and reduce reliance on the grid.
- LED Lighting: Use energy-efficient LED bulbs to light the interiors.
You can create an environmentally friendly and cost-effective home by incorporating green building practices.
